May 12 - (Times Leader summary) Chris Murphy tied the game with a solo home run in the sixth inning and added a triple for the Warriors, who won for the fifth time in their last six league games. Wyoming Area (6-7) trailed 2-1 headed into the sixth before Murphy’s blast knotted it up. Dylan Maloney and Kody Nowicki (RBI) both doubled to give the Warriors the lead later in the inning and P.J. Bone followed it up with a two-run single. Maloney went the distance for the win, finishing with nine strikeouts, including three in the seventh to close out the game.
